Dolphins are lively, intelligent, social mammals which have fascinated mankind for centuries. However, these magnificent marine mammals and their habitat are now increasingly under threat from human activities and need your help to ensure their survival.

The Moray Firth area of Scotland is home to one of the worlds' largest and most northerly resident wild population of bottlenose dolphins in the world. With over 130 animals currently recorded, why not Adopt a Dolphin today and help protect and conserve this unique population.
